Kamis, 28 Maret 2013

[A905.Ebook] Free PDF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u

Free PDF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u

Yeah, hanging around to review the publication Java Performance And Scalability: A Quantitative Approach, By Henry H. Liu by online can additionally provide you positive session. It will certainly ease to maintain in touch in whatever problem. This means can be much more intriguing to do and also much easier to review. Now, to get this Java Performance And Scalability: A Quantitative Approach, By Henry H. Liu, you could download in the web link that we give. It will aid you to get easy way to download the publication Java Performance And Scalability: A Quantitative Approach, By Henry H. Liu.

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u

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u



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u

Free PDF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u

Java Performance And Scalability: A Quantitative Approach, By Henry H. Liu. The developed technology, nowadays support everything the human requirements. It includes the day-to-day activities, tasks, workplace, entertainment, and also much more. One of them is the great web connection and also computer system. This problem will ease you to support one of your pastimes, reviewing behavior. So, do you have eager to read this publication Java Performance And Scalability: A Quantitative Approach, By Henry H. Liu now?

Maintain your means to be here and read this resource completed. You could enjoy looking guide Java Performance And Scalability: A Quantitative Approach, By Henry H. Liu that you truly describe obtain. Right here, getting the soft file of the book Java Performance And Scalability: A Quantitative Approach, By Henry H. Liu can be done conveniently by downloading in the link resource that we offer right here. Naturally, the Java Performance And Scalability: A Quantitative Approach, By Henry H. Liu will be your own quicker. It's no have to await the book Java Performance And Scalability: A Quantitative Approach, By Henry H. Liu to get some days later on after purchasing. It's no have to go outside under the heats at middle day to visit guide store.

This is some of the advantages to take when being the participant and obtain guide Java Performance And Scalability: A Quantitative Approach, By Henry H. Liu here. Still ask just what's different of the other site? We offer the hundreds titles that are created by suggested writers as well as publishers, all over the world. The link to get as well as download Java Performance And Scalability: A Quantitative Approach, By Henry H. Liu is also quite simple. You may not discover the complicated website that order to do even more. So, the method for you to obtain this Java Performance And Scalability: A Quantitative Approach, By Henry H. Liu will be so simple, won't you?

Based upon the Java Performance And Scalability: A Quantitative Approach, By Henry H. Liu details that our company offer, you could not be so baffled to be below and to be member. Get currently the soft file of this book Java Performance And Scalability: A Quantitative Approach, By Henry H. Liu and also save it to be your own. You conserving can lead you to evoke the simplicity of you in reading this book Java Performance And Scalability: A Quantitative Approach, By Henry H. Liu Also this is types of soft data. You can really make better opportunity to get this Java Performance And Scalability: A Quantitative Approach, By Henry H. Liu as the suggested book to review.

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u

Written in Henry Liu's clear, concise style, Java Performance and Scalability gets right to the point. With clearly explained concepts, most pertinent theories, precise step-by-step procedures, and large volume of illustrative charts and tables with highly reliable data supporting behind, you gain quickly the necessary knowledge and skills for being able to cope with Java application performance and scalability issues without having to resort to more experienced professionals or expensive external consultants. Specifically, it helps you learn the following knowledge and skills that are essential for you to become more effective in contributing to the success of your organization: 

  • What you need to know at minimum about the architecture of modern hardware so that you can make smart decisions on when you should pour your time on your application and when you can just throw in more advanced hardware to get by. 
  • What you need to know about garbage collection theories in general and how they are implemented with widely used Java Virtual Machines like HotSpot JVMs.
  • Precise methodologies, procedures, and programs that you can start to use immediately to help you profile and tune your Java applications.
  • How you can design and build performance and scalability into your product proactively without having to face tough retrofitting decisions or even torrents of customer escalations later on.
  • Optimizing and tuning Java performance and scalability on Linux with comparison between Linux and Windows.
  • CPU frequency scaling benefits and side effects with Intel's Turbo Boost Technology on Linux and Windows.
In addition, the book contains interesting data for your reference, associated with oops compression, CMS garbage collection tuning, DoEscapeAnalysis, G1 versus CMS comparison, Linux versus Windows, etc., all based on full scale, rigorous performance and scalability tests with real products.

  • Sales Rank: #1469238 in Books
  • Published on: 2013-02-02
  • Original language: English
  • Number of items: 1
  • Dimensions: 9.25" h x .79" w x 7.50" l, 1.35 pounds
  • Binding: Paperback
  • 350 pages

From the Author
Update on Oct 1, 2015:

  (1) Added Appendix E Linux System and Performance Utilities. This 2.5 page appendix summarizes most relevant system utilities and performance diagnosing/monitoring utilities so that you can quickly nail down any performance issue on a Linux system. It's also very useful to demonstrate your hands-on experience for a performance engineer job during an on-site interview, as it helps you learn how to precisely assess the overall system load, CPU or IO bottlenecks or hot processes.
  (2) Added Appendix F The Harp Utility for Optimizing UI Performance. About two years ago, the author developed this tool named Harp that has turned out to be extremely helpful for optimizing Web UI performance. The tool is now shared with many very successful use cases and best practices. No matter what your role is, you can use this tool to put yourself on the driver's position immediately when you work on a Web-based application for which performance is important. You can learn how to use this tool in about 20 minutes, and the benefits would be tremendous.
 
Update on Nov 2, 2013:
 
The book has been updated recently (Nov 2, 2013) with a real-product based case study showing CPU frequency scaling benefits and side effects with Intel's Turbo Boost Technology on Linux and Windows. If you purchased this book prior to Nov 2, 2013 and are interested in this case study, please send the author an email using his email address included in the book.

About the Author
HENRY H. LIU, PHD, is a Software Engineer specializing in developing distributed, high performing, scalable enterprise software products. He is a certified Sun Enterprise Java Architect, IBM XML Developer, and Microsoft .Net Developer. Prior to becoming a software engineer, he had a physicist career and published over 30 research papers in physics while working in the national labs of China, France, Germany, and the United States. His honors include being the author of the highly acclaimed Software Performance and Scalability: A Quantitative Approach (Wiley, 2009),  an Alexander von Humboldt Research Fellow in Germany, and a  CMG 2004 Best Paper Award recipient for applying queuing theory to analyzing software performance. He is particularly encouraged that over 600 universities/colleges world-wide have used his works in teaching software technologies to CS students.

Most helpful customer reviews

2 of 2 people found the following review helpful.
It is a great book for Java Performance Enginners and QAers
By Rodrigo Ramos
It is a great book for Java Performance Enginners and QAers. The book organization and explanations make ir a required reading. It is very clear and invite to investigate more about Queue Theory, and so on.

6 of 10 people found the following review helpful.
A very useful book for all levels of Java developers
By Bird
This is a quantitative, rigorous, unique Java performance book, written by a well-recognized software engineer with more than a decade's experience in the field. It starts with an easy-to-understand introduction to queuing theory, and then expands into both the modern hardware architecture and JVM internals to help a reader establish a solid knowledge base to start with for understanding Java performance and scalability.

The second part of the book is about Java performance and scalability in practice. Chapter 5 illustrates how compressing ordinary object pointers (OOPs) helped a real enterprise Java product in terms of saving JVM Eden and Tenured spaces. Chapter 6 presents a quantitative case study of tuning enterprise Java application performance and scalability based on a real product. This case study can be used by an enterprise Java dev team as a template about how to conduct performance and scalability testing, how to analyze bottlenecks, and how to tune all tunable parameters to achieve the best possible performance and scalability for a product. Chapter 7 uses quantitative data to demonstrate the importance of choosing efficient algorithms for building a potentially high performing, scalable enterprise application. It also quantitatively shows the efficacy of a widely applicable performance tuning technique of array processing that no enterprise application should miss.

The last two chapters are about Java performance and scalability on Linux and VMware. The Linux chapter reveals an important fact that performance on Linux is not a giving out of the box and one must know how to tune to get it. The VMware chapter serves not only as a performance-oriented tutorial about how a VM works by virtualizing CPUs and memory, but also as a concrete case study of the rarely closely-examined performance disparity between a VM and a comparable physical system.

Finally, the two benchmarking programs named CPUCheck and DiskCheck programs described in the appendices are handy utilities for quickly benchmarking the raw power of CPUs and disk I/O that critically determine the performance and scalability of an enterprise application. In summary, it's a very useful book for all levels of Java professionals.

See all 2 customer reviews...

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u PDF
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u EPub
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u Doc
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u iBooks
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u rtf
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u Mobipocket
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u Kindle

[A905.Ebook] Free PDF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u Doc

[A905.Ebook] Free PDF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u Doc

[A905.Ebook] Free PDF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u Doc
[A905.Ebook] Free PDF Java Performance and Scalability: A Quantitative Approach, by Henry H. Liu Doc

Tidak ada komentar:

Posting Komentar